Introduction


Hipres 50 Tablet is a prescription medication manufactured by Cipla Ltd. It contains the active ingredient Atenolol in the strength of 50mg per tablet. This medicine belongs to the therapeutic class of CARDIAC drugs and is classified as a beta blocker, specifically cardioselective. Atenolol is a synthetic isopropylamino propanol derivative and is used for the treatment of various cardiovascular conditions.

Uses


Hipres 50 Tablet is primarily used for the following conditions:
1. Hypertension (high blood pressure)
2. Angina (heart-related chest pain)
3. Arrhythmia
4. Prevention of heart attack
5. Prevention of migraine

Dosage


It is important to take Hipres 50 Tablet exactly as prescribed by your healthcare provider. The usual recommended dose for adults is one tablet (50mg) taken orally once a day. The dose may be adjusted based on individual response and medical condition. It is advised to swallow the tablet whole with a glass of water, with or without food. Do not chew, crush, or break the tablet.

Side Effects


Common side effects of Hipres 50 Tablet may include:
1. Cold extremities
2. Fatigue
3. Slow heart rate
4. Nausea
5. Diarrhea
6. Dizziness
It is important to consult a healthcare provider if any of these side effects persist or worsen over time.

Active Ingredients


The active ingredient in Hipres 50 Tablet is Atenolol, which is a beta blocker medication that works by blocking the action of certain natural chemicals in the body, such as adrenaline. This helps in reducing heart rate and blood pressure, thereby improving the overall functioning of the heart.

Pharmacological Properties


Atenolol, the active ingredient in Hipres 50 Tablet, exerts its pharmacological effects by selectively blocking beta-1 adrenergic receptors in the heart. This leads to decreased cardiac output, reduced heart rate, and lowered blood pressure. Atenolol also helps in reducing the workload on the heart and improving its efficiency in pumping blood.

Contraindications


Hipres 50 Tablet is contraindicated in patients with hypersensitivity to Atenolol or any other component of the formulation. It should not be used in individuals with certain heart conditions, such as heart block, severe bradycardia, or cardiogenic shock. Patients with asthma or ch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D) should use this medication with caution.

4. What should I do if I miss a dose of Hipres 50 Tablet?


Answer: If you miss a dose of Hipres 50 Tablet, take it as soon as you remember. However, if it is almost time for your next dose, skip the missed dose and continue with your regular dosing schedule. Do not double the dose to compensate for the missed one.
